The sermon "Focusing Forward" by Pastor Robbey encourages the congregation to prioritize Jesus and let go of distractions and failures. Drawing from Philippians 3:13-14, Pastor Robbey uses the apostle Paul's transformation from persecutor to follower of Jesus as an example. He emphasizes the need to release regrets and trust in God's grace while focusing on God's plan for our lives. The sermon offers hope, encouraging individuals to move forward, embrace forgiveness, and live out their purpose in Christ.

Think it Over

1. What are some practical ways we can set aside distractions and focus on Jesus?
Context: Pastor Robbey emphasized the importance of focusing on Jesus and pursuing Him above all else.
Application Question: What are some distractions that you are struggling to set aside in your life right now?

2. How does the Apostle Paul's transformation story in Philippians 3:13-14 encourage you in your faith journey?
Context: Paul's past involved persecuting Christians, but after meeting Jesus, he changed his life and became an influential apostle.
Application Question: How have you experienced transformation in your own life since encountering Jesus?

3. Do you find it hard to let go of past regrets and focus on the future God has for you? Why or why not?
Context: The sermon emphasized the importance of moving forward from our past mistakes, just as Paul did.
Application Question: What might be holding you back from fully embracing God's forgiveness and grace in your life?

4. What are some specific examples of ways God can use someone's troubled past for good in His Kingdom?
Context: Pastor Robbey shared examples of people with troubled pasts who were used mightily by God.
Application Question: How have you witnessed or experienced God using past difficulties to bring about something positive?

5. How can focusing on the future and our high calling in Christ help us to overcome our past mistakes?
Context: Pastor Robbey urged everyone to let go of their rear-view thinking and focus on what lies ahead, reminding the congregation of their new creation in Christ.
Application Question: In what areas of your life do you need to shift your focus from your past mistakes to the future God has for you?
